The hexadecimal color code #36565B corresponds to the code RGB( 54, 86, 91 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,21 level), green (at 0,34 level) and blue (at 0,36 level). Its brightness is 28% and its saturation is 25%. It is composed of red at 23%, green at 37% and blue at 39%.
